    Darren Helm re-signed: 5 years, $3.85m AAV

    You say "big dollars", but Helm isn't getting paid big dollars, far from it in today's NHL... I'm not sure what people think market value is for the average 3rd line player, but I don't think what Helm is making is that far off. I think a fair breakdown for NHL forwards salaries is something along the lines of... 4th liner = $0.5-1.5M 3rd liner = $1.5-3.5M 2nd liner = $3.5-5.5M 1st liner = $5.5-7.5M elite = $7.5+ So yes, he may be slightly overpaid, but I just don't think it's worth all the b****ing and moaning people are doing...

    Darren Helm re-signed: 5 years, $3.85m AAV

    Saying that Helm is overpaid is one thing, and myself along with every single person here have said the same thing. He is overpaid in cap (about $1M too much) as well as in term (a year or two too long). However, to say that Helm (as a player, forget his contract) is "very replaceable" is flat out wrong. A player with his speed, tenacity, forechecking and penalty killing ability has a ton of value to any team, especially in the playoffs. Again, yes he is slightly overpaid, but as long as he remains in the bottom 6, he should prove to be very valuable to the Red Wings for the next 3+ years. Also, I don't see the NTC as anything of significance. It's not like Holland would trade him in the next few years, even if he does become replaceable... As for the few other teams that were willing to pay Helm even more, I'm sure there were, just like I'm sure close to every team in the league would love to have a Helm on their roster (again, looking at the player, not the contract).
